Output 7f248608b2ab75feec49b0c7d6ebcfdf0c0997dea821aead88e0456376042510:0

value
5528533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c8208313814bfa3437a612c95267ce81cab0d4 OP_EQUAL
address
32Db3a3tsPQcFr38ZSW8aMaqh9byrpMoZA
transaction
7f248608b2ab75feec49b0c7d6ebcfdf0c0997dea821aead88e0456376042510
spent
true